Synopsis "Application of finite element method on sheet metal product (in English)"
Sheet metal forming is a common process to produce various sheet metal based products like cylindrical cups, square cups etc. It has various types of defects which can reduce product quality, but wrinkling is the most critical defect in sheet metal products. Flange wrinkling is very common problem in sheet metal form based products and this is due to undesirable deformation of sheet, thickness and compressive stresses. When drawing process starts and increase draw depth, after certain height the flange region plastically buckles into a number of waves and the process fails down. It was found that small scale industries working in this field have less technical knowledge for forming defects.
